Cravings, an unsatisfiable desire
That seeks gratification,
Just like the body craves food for its nourishment.

The human mind is the center of desires
That emanate from the soul.
The body craves the desires of the soul.

A soul filled with warmth desires sweetness,
Like a child who craves ice cream—
How delightful and sweet the taste!
Whereas a gloomy soul craves darkness
And seeks to drain out all sweetness,
Until there's nothing left
But an empty void.

A soul that lacks control over its desires
Is like a soldier cursed with bloodrage,
Seeking the ruin of other souls
Until he is consumed by the same fire
That burns within him.

Cravings, like wild fires, consume
But can be controlled.
Cravings, like nectar on wild flowers,
Are ready to be sucked by butterflies.
